What is Child Travel Authorization?

A Child Travel Authorization is a legal document signed by parents or guardians that gives permission for a minor to travel with one parent, a relative, or another adult. Under California law, children traveling without both biological parents present may be stopped at airports or borders by authorities checking parental consent. This document proves you've authorized the trip and reduces the risk of custody interference or child endangerment charges. It's especially important for international travel, but domestic travel can also require it. The document must include identifying information for the child, the accompanying adult, parents' signatures (notarized in many cases), and trip details. Having this in place protects your child's safety and your legal rights as a parent.

Q: Do I need to appear in court for a Child Travel Authorization?

A: No, you typically don't need to appear in court. This is a notarized consent document, not a court order. You'll need to sign it in front of a notary public (available in Pismo Beach and throughout San Luis Obispo County). Both parents should sign unless one has lost custody or parental rights.

Q: What documents do I need to create a Child Travel Authorization?

A: You'll need the child's birth certificate or state ID, both parents' government-issued IDs, details about the trip (destination, dates, accompanying adult), and passport information if traveling internationally. Gather these before starting the DIY template or meeting with an attorney to speed up the process.

Q: What happens if I don't have a Child Travel Authorization document?

A: Without it, your child may be stopped at airports, border crossings, or by law enforcement. Schools and camps may refuse participation. In worst-case scenarios, custody disputes or child endangerment investigations could arise. Having this document eliminates these risks and proves parental consent.
